Both of your cars are capable of high 1.5X The fox is lighter and has more low end torque so it won't feel as violent as the heavier car with less low end torque but more HP. I say let both go off the limiter and see what happens :D Also, there is an old trick that the Bob Cosby's used to preach regarding "accelerating the flywheel" to give yourself that extra energy transfer compared to just holding it at a certain RPM and popping the clutch. Basically, you pop the clutch as the engine is accelerating towards the limiter, right when it hits your desired launch RPM, you let the clutch go...
